Montblanc’s watchmaking tradition began 160 years ago, when in 1858 Charles-Yvan Robert founded a watch workshop in the Saint-Imier valley, starting the Minerva era. Today, Minerva is home of the Montblanc location in Villeret, where watches of exceptional and high-end watchmaking are created.

    Montblanc 1858 Geosphere men's watch with a unique world-time complication developed by the Montblanc watchmakers in Villeret: two domed globes, turning in opposite directions, that complete a full rotation in 24 hours Case in 42mm stainless steel, black dial and Montblanc leather strap, made in Italy.
